Here are some random & belated thoughts from the Rovers game. (nice local venue for me)

Pleasantly surprised to enter the terraces (remember those ?) and see Rickie warming up. Not so pleasant to watch us hitting long, high balls in his general direction for the first 15 minutes. After that things settled into to more of a passing game.

Defensively, thought Myhill made a couple of good stops, while Olsson and Brunt looked solid. Dawson made an early error to gift rovers a chance, but otherwise looked OK. Chester looked to be unfamiliar at RB, drifting inside too often leaving lots of space for the Rovers wide man. Thought he may have got moved into the middle for part of the game, but it didn’t happen.

Midfield. Yacob doesn’t do ‘Friendly’. He managed to upset a couple of Rovers players and a lot of their fans with some assertive tackles. On another day he would have picked up a yellow. Morrison OK, Gardner took his goal well, but infuriated at times with his poor delivery. Mcclean pick of the bunch for me with his effort and crossing.

RL – Didn’t look too mobile, but his experience should see him in the right places at the right time to get his share of the goals. SB – For me he remains an Enigma. One minute chasing the width of the pitch to make a tackle, other times looked sulky and disinterested. Does he know if he wants to be here or not ?

Subs – too many to mention all, but Vic looked lively and took his goal well – has he realised he has competition to be the Big Front Man ? Ideye continues to baffle me – is a leader of the line ? Is he a poacher ? Is he 4th choice striker ?

Overall a decent performance, though largely played in a non-urgent, training mode with no-one wanting to get injured.
